15+ Best WordPress Plugins for Small Business Sites (Free & Paid)

15+ Best WordPress Plugins for Small Business Sites (Free & Paid)

Do you know how many plugins are available in the WordPress directory? The number stands at 59,511 as of April 2024.

Some would say, “That’s what makes WordPress the best CMS in the world.” And they would be right. But having to choose from almost 60K options can be pretty intimidating.

Especially if you’re just starting and your goal is to build a solid tech stack of plugins to support your small business website. We feel you!

That’s why we narrowed down the list to just 16 of the best WordPress plugins. Read on to learn how each of them can elevate your site’s performance and business value.

Small Business Websites: WordPress Basics Checklist

No WordPress plugin will transform your site’s performance if your fundamentals are subpar. 

Read that again. 

All design features, sliders, fast checkouts, and smart forms are nice to have, but you need to invest in the following four components first; otherwise, you will be pouring water into a leaky bucket:

Hosting Quality

When building a WordPress website or any other website, the quality of your hosting plays a vital role in your success. Good hosting not only ensures your website is available and accessible to visitors at all times but also affects site speed, security, and overall performance.

Firstly, a reliable hosting provider offers excellent uptime. Uptime is the measure of how often your website is up and running. For small businesses aiming to build trust, high uptime is non-negotiable, as it ensures that your website is always available to your customers. Most top-tier hosts guarantee an uptime of 99.9%, which is essential for maintaining customer confidence and satisfaction.

Hosting quality for small business sites

Secondly, the speed of your website is directly influenced by the quality of your hosting. A good hosting service will offer optimized server configurations tailored explicitly for WordPress, including caching, the latest PHP version, and more, to ensure your site loads quickly and runs smoothly.

Moreover, security is another critical aspect impacted by your choice of hosting. A reputable hosting provider will implement robust security measures such as regular backups, firewalls, and malware scanning to protect your site from potential threats. 

Lastly, consider the scalability options provided by the host. As your business grows, your website will likely see increased traffic and may require more resources. A good hosting service offers easy scalability, allowing you to upgrade your hosting plan as needed without causing downtime or data loss.

Put simply, you do not want to save money when it comes to hosting. 

Security Measures

In the past year, 48% of SMBs (small and mid-size businesses) have experienced a cyber security incident.

Contrary to popular belief, small businesses often become targets for cyberattacks due to perceived vulnerabilities in their defenses.

That’s why investing in strong security measures is non-negotiable.

WordPress security

Here’s a couple of measures you can take:

  1. Regularly update WordPress, along with your plugins and themes. These updates often contain patches for security vulnerabilities that could be exploited by attackers. Failing to update is one of the most common security oversights that can lead to severe consequences.
  2. Strong password policies should be enforced across the board. Encourage and implement complex passwords for all user accounts, especially administrators. A password manager can help users manage their credentials without resorting to simpler, less secure passwords.
  3. Implement a web application firewall (WAF). A WAF is a barrier between your WordPress site and the internet, filtering out malicious traffic before it can reach your server and cause harm. Many WAFs are tailored to recognize and protect against WordPress-specific threats and can be a critical line of defense against attacks.
  4. Get an SSL/TLS certificate, as it encrypts the data transmitted between your website and its visitors, ensuring that sensitive information such as login credentials and payment details are secure. This encryption is crucial not only for security but also for maintaining consumer confidence and improving your site’s SEO rankings.
  5. Perform backups regularly. In the event of a security breach or data loss, having up-to-date backups means you can restore your site quickly and with minimal damage. Automated backup solutions that store data in a secure, off-site location can prepare you for the worst.

Resource Management

Effective resource management leads to operational efficiency and optimized use of available assets and human resources. For WordPress users, managing resources directly from your dashboard can streamline operations, reduce costs, and improve productivity. 

One powerful tool designed to achieve this is WP ERP.

WP ERP is a comprehensive Enterprise Resource Planning (ERP) solution tailored specifically for WordPress. It integrates seamlessly with your existing setup, transforming your website into a full-fledged business management tool. 

WPERP Plugin

The plugin offers vital modules that are essential for small business management:

  • HR Management: Automates tasks such as employee onboarding, attendance tracking, leave management, and performance evaluations, streamlining HR operations.
  • CRM: Tracks customer interactions, supports service management, and facilitates communication, enhancing customer relationships and satisfaction.
  • Accounting: Provides tools for invoicing, expense tracking, financial reporting, and budgeting, helping businesses manage their finances directly from their dashboard.

Relying on such a tool, you can focus on growth and innovation while ensuring your daily operations are managed efficiently and effectively.

The Benefits Of Building A Strong WordPress Tech Stack Early On

The Benefits Of Building A Strong WordPress Tech Stack Early On


Establishing a robust WordPress tech stack early provides a scalable foundation for your website. Your website can handle increased traffic and content without performance hitches as your business grows. Advanced hosting solutions, scalable databases, and a dynamic content delivery network (CDN) can be integrated seamlessly, ensuring that your digital presence grows in tandem with your business needs.


If you have the correct set of solutions, you can easily boost your WordPress site’s performance, enhancing loading speeds and user experience. Performance not only affects user engagement but also impacts SEO rankings. Utilizing optimized themes, efficient plugins, and caching mechanisms ensures your site remains fast and responsive, even under the pressure of growing visitor numbers.

Business Operations Efficiency

Integrating powerful tools such as an ERP system can significantly streamline business operations. Automation of routine tasks, centralized data management, and improved workflow contribute to overall operational efficiency. This allows you to focus more on strategic activities rather than being bogged down by daily administrative tasks.


While it may require a more significant investment in the beginning, a high-quality tech stack can be more cost-effective in the long run. It reduces the need for frequent major overhauls and minimizes the risk of compatibility issues, which can be costly and time-consuming. 

Competitive Advantage

Every business decision is made solely to gain a competitive edge and attract more customers. Your tech stack could be advantageous in enabling advanced functionalities that enhance user experience and engagement. Features like fast loading times, seamless navigation, and interactive elements can set your website apart. 


You can quickly adapt to technological trends, market demands, or business objectives. A modular tech stack allows for easy updates and integration of new tools, ensuring that your WordPress site remains relevant and optimized no matter how the digital landscape evolves.

What’s Most Important When Choosing WordPress Plugins

What’s Most Important When Choosing WordPress Plugins

As time goes by, you will gain more and more experience in the WordPress ecosystem. So, instead of relying on others to recommend solutions, you’d want to evaluate the quality of a particular plugin yourself. 

When that happens, you’d want to pay extra attention to the following attributes:

  • Compatibility with WordPress Version: Ensure that the plugin is compatible with the version of WordPress you are using. This prevents issues related to functionality breaks or security vulnerabilities, maintaining a stable and secure website environment.
  • Reviews and Ratings: Check the reviews and ratings from other users to gauge the reliability and effectiveness of the plugin. High ratings and positive reviews are indicators of a well-performing plugin that meets user expectations.
  • Support and Updates: Look for plugins that offer regular updates and reliable support from the developers. Frequent updates mean the plugin keeps pace with the latest WordPress changes and security patches, while solid support ensures you can get help when needed.
  • Pricing Structure: Consider the plugin’s pricing structure. Whether it’s a one-time fee or a subscription-based model, it should align with your budget and the value it provides to its cost. 
  • Integration with Other Tools: Ensure the plugin integrates smoothly with other tools and services you use. Seamless integration enhances functionality and avoids conflicts between plugins that can affect website performance and user experience.

Now, let’s move on to our top picks of WordPress plugins for small businesses.

15+ Essential WordPress Plugins For Your Small Business Website

We have listed 15+ top-performing WordPress plugins essential for small business websites, covering their key points. Let’s explore them without further delay.

Yoast SEO – SEO & Discoverability

Yoast SEO – SEO & Discoverability

Yoast SEO is your solution if you want your pages to rank in the top 10 SERP results. It’s the perfect tool for anyone looking to improve their website’s search engine optimization. It provides comprehensive solutions for on-page SEO, including keyword optimization, readability checks, and automatic generation of meta tags. 

Yoast also offers advanced features such as breadcrumb navigation and XML sitemap generation, making it easier for search engines to crawl and index your site. Its user-friendly interface and real-time page analysis help ensure that your content is not only SEO-friendly but also crafted to deliver the best user experience.

NitroPack – Boosting Page Speed and Core Web Vitals

NitroPack – Boosting Page Speed and Core Web Vitals

NitroPack is the leading all-in-one web performance optimization solution. Trusted by more than 200,000 users, it includes 60+ advanced features, such as caching, a complete image optimization suite, code optimization, font subsetting, a built-in CDN, and much more. 

What makes NitroPack the perfect solution for small businesses is its ease of integration and use. Integrating the plugin into your website requires zero technical skills. Then, it automatically starts optimizing your pages, leading to improved PageSpeed Insights score, Core Web Vitals, and user experience. 

Regarding security, NitroPack offers works on copies of your website, so your website is entirely safe at all times. Simply put, there’s a lot to gain and nothing to lose using this plugin. 

MemberPress – Membership & User Role Management

MemberPress – Membership & User Role Management

MemberPress is a robust WordPress plugin that allows you to create and manage membership subscriptions, users, and content access based on membership levels. It integrates seamlessly with existing WordPress accounts, making it easy to set up and manage. 

MemberPress supports various payment gateways, including PayPal and Stripe, facilitating easy and secure transactions. Its powerful access rules let you precisely control which content your users can access, making it ideal for course providers, content publishers, and community sites.

MonsterInsights – Analytics

MonsterInsights – Analytics

Do you know you can see your Google Analytics reports in your WordPress dashboard? MonsterInsights makes the GA integration with WordPress a breeze. It lets you track and analyze how visitors interact with your website directly from your WordPress dashboard. 

Features like eCommerce tracking, form conversion rates, and custom dimensions provide deep insights into user behavior, allowing you to make data-driven decisions to optimize your website’s traffic and engagement.

Kadence Blocks – Reusable Blocks Editor

Kadence Blocks – Reusable Blocks Editor

Kadence Blocks enhances the default WordPress block editor Gutenberg by adding custom blocks and configuration options that expand your control over page layouts. This plugin allows you to easily create columns, tabs, accordions, and more with precise responsiveness settings. Whether you’re building a simple website or a complex page structure, Kadence Blocks delivers professional, high-quality results with an intuitive user interface.

Shareaholic – Social Media Integration

Shareaholic – Social Media Integration

Shareaholic provides easy-to-use social sharing buttons that integrate seamlessly with your site’s design and offers features like social analytics and content recommendations to increase user engagement. 

By encouraging visitors to share your content and providing them with related content suggestions, Shareaholic helps to increase page views and time on site, essential metrics for any growing business aiming to expand its reach and influence.

WPForms – Contact and Opt-In Forms

WPForms – Contact and Opt-In Forms

WPForms is one of the most popular WordPress plugins, with 6M+ users. Its drag-and-drop interface simplifies the creation of custom forms. From simple contact forms to complex surveys and booking forms, WPForms supports a wide array of functionalities. 

It includes instant notification features to ensure you’re always updated when someone submits a form and provides powerful tools for lead collection and client feedback. Additionally, you can easily integrate it with popular marketing tools and payment platforms.

weMail – Email Marketing Integration


weMail helps streamline your email marketing efforts by allowing efficient management of subscriber lists, email campaigns, and performance analytics within WordPress. Its integration with popular email-sending services such as Amazon SES, Mailgun, or SendGrid allows for cost-effective email delivery. 

weMail’s user-friendly interface simplifies the process of creating engaging emails and automating campaigns, making it an excellent choice for businesses looking to increase their email marketing ROI.

Furthermore, it offers a long list of features, such as form creation, team member access, user segmentation, and, last but not least, email automation.

LiveChat – Chat Support

LiveChat – Chat Support

LiveChat is a feature-rich WordPress plugin that enables real-time customer support and sales. Its toolset includes automated greetings, custom chat windows, and full integration with other business tools like email marketing services and CRM software. 

LiveChat’s analytics feature also helps you track chat frequency, operator responsiveness, and customer satisfaction, empowering you to improve your service continuously and convert visitors into loyal customers.

Simply put, if you want to provide your visitors and prospects with an excellent support experience, LiveChat is the tool.

BuddyPress – Community Building

BuddyPress – Community Building

BuddyPress can transform your WordPress website into a fully functional social network platform. This plugin allows users to sign up and create profiles, have private conversations, make social connections, create and interact within groups, and much more. 

It’s particularly useful if you’re interested in building any kind of community website, from small groups and teams to large schools and interest-based social networks. 

The good news is that it is highly customizable with numerous available add-ons and themes, enabling you to tailor the community experience to suit the needs and brand of your site.

Editorial Calendar – Content Strategy Management

Editorial Calendar – Content Strategy Management

Editorial Calendar simplifies the management of your content strategy by providing an overview of your scheduled posts in a convenient calendar format. It allows you to drag and drop posts to adjust publishing dates easily and manage your drafts with a few clicks.

This tool is handy for gaining a bird’s eye view of your content, visualizing your blog’s schedule at a glance, and ensuring consistent content delivery—key for maintaining reader engagement and SEO performance.

WooPayments – Secure Payment Gateway

WooPayments – Secure Payment Gateway

WooPayments is an integrated payment processing solution designed explicitly for WooCommerce-powered stores. It simplifies the checkout process by allowing customers to pay directly on your site without being redirected to an external payment gateway. This plugin supports major credit cards and other payment methods, providing a seamless and secure transaction experience. 

But the best part is that you can manage payments and disputes straight from your WordPress dashboard.

Smash Balloon – Gathering Customer Reviews

Smash Balloon – Gathering Customer Reviews

Smash Balloon is a suite of social media feed plugins that allows you to integrate various social media content into your WordPress site seamlessly. It supports platforms like Facebook, Instagram, TikTok, X (Twitter), and YouTube, enabling you to display real-time updates, photos, videos, and more directly on your website. 

It’s the perfect to boost user engagement by showcasing social proof, promoting cross-channel content, and keeping your site dynamic and updated with fresh content. 

Smash Balloon is highly customizable, allowing you to tailor the appearance of the feeds to match your site’s design, and it’s designed to be both SEO-friendly and mobile-responsive.

Accordion FAQ – Automated FAQs

Accordion FAQ – Automated FAQs

Accordion FAQ is a user-friendly plugin that helps you organize information efficiently on your WordPress site using collapsible accordion panels. This format is ideal for FAQs, product details, or any content that benefits from a compact display. 

Used by more than 50,000 site owners, it enhances user experience by allowing visitors to expand only the sections they are interested in, keeping the page clean and accessible. 

OptinMonster – Lead Generation

OptinMonster – Lead Generation

OptinMonster is a powerful lead generation software that offers a wide range of features designed to convert visitors into subscribers and customers. With its drag-and-drop builder, you can create visually appealing opt-in forms that are optimized for high conversion rates. OptinMonster includes features like exit-intent technology, campaign triggers, detailed targeting, and analytics to refine your strategies and maximize engagement. You will be equipped with all the tools necessary to keep a visitor on your web page.

Bonus: Weglot – Translation Plugin

Bonus: Weglot - Translation Plugin

Weglot is a dynamic translation plugin that allows you to translate and display your WordPress site in multiple languages. It automatically detects and translates content in real-time, offering a simple solution to making your website globally accessible. 

It’s important to know that Weglot is compatible with all WordPress themes and plugins, ensuring a smooth user experience without compromising design or functionality. It also provides SEO-optimized translations to enhance visibility across different linguistic audiences.

In a nutshell, if you plan to expand globally or already generate traffic from different parts of the world, this is the easiest way to make your website accessible to anyone. 

Next Steps

We’ve covered a lot of ground in this article, so here’s the most vital information when choosing a WordPress plugin

  • Make sure it’s compatible with the latest WordPress version.
  • Check its ratings and reviews to understand how other site owners experienced it
  • Ensure that it’s regularly updated.
  • Learn if it offers support if you face an issue while using it.
  • Discover the pricing structure if you decide to upgrade to a paid version.
  • Ensure it can be seamlessly integrated into your tech stack and other tools and services.

And don’t forget: Whether you decide to try any of the WordPress plugins we listed in this article or proceed with other options – always back up your site before installing a tool.

Leave a Reply

This site uses Akismet to reduce spam. Learn how your comment data is processed.

Contact Us

Reach out to us for any inquiry

You must enter full name
You must enter email
You must enter message

We received your query

We will reply to you very soon :)